What are teeth veneers?

Porcelain veneers are thin shells of ceramic that bond directly to the front surfaces of the teeth. They are an ideal choice for improving your smile and have become increasingly popular due to their simplicity and versatility.

Will dental veneers look like normal teeth?

When bonded to the teeth, the ultra-thin porcelain veneers are virtually undetectable and highly resistant to coffee, tea, or even cigarette stains. For strength and appearance, their resemblance to healthy, white tooth enamel is unsurpassed by other restorative options.

How durable are porcelain veneers?

With proper care, porcelain veneers will brighten your smile for well over a decade.

Refraining from using your veneers as tools to open and cut things will prolong their life, and if accidental breakage or damage occurs, it is usually possible to replace only the veneer involved.

How long is the veneer procedure?

A single veneer appointment should be about an hour, multiple veneers say about 6-8 can be 3-5 hours depending on the Dentist or patient. Veneers are generally 2 appointments with the first appointment being the preparation of the teeth for the veneers and temporization of the teeth.

The second appointment is the removal of the temporary veneer(s) and placement of the beautiful all porcelain veneer(s).

What’s the difference between veneers and implants?

Implants are a surgical procedure to replace one or more missing teeth. Veneers/Cosmetic Crowns are strictly a cosmetic procedure to change the appearance of a tooth. (changing the color, shape or size)

Do porcelain veneers stain over time?

Veneers are less likely to stain than bonding but can stain if you are a heavy smoker, coffee or red wine drinker.
